此文主要向大家描述的是实现MySQL连接字符串的具体操作步骤,以下的文章就是对其操作步骤的具体描述,望你会有所收获。
上一篇文章咱们对MySQL衔接字符串的实际操作经历与实际操作技巧有一个具体的介绍,此篇文章主要是对MySQL衔接字符串的实际操作过程(在实际操作中具有重要位置)的介绍,望你会有所收成。
MySQL衔接字符串:MySQL Connector/Net (.NET)衔接办法
1、规范衔接(阐明,默许端口是3306。)
-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
2、特别的TCP/IP端口衔接
- Server=myServerAddress;Port=1234;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
3、命名管道
阐明:端口值为-1,阐明用命名管道办法衔接。此办法只在Windows下有用,在UNIX下用会被疏忽。
- Server=myServerAddress;Port=-1;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
4、多服务器衔接
用此种办法衔接到数据库中,不用忧虑该运用哪个数据库。
- Server=serverAddress1&serverAddress2&etc..;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
5、加密选项
这条活动的SSL衔接加密一切客户端和服务器商的数据传输。并且服务器要有一个证书。
这个选项从Connector/NET5.0.3版开端呈现,曾经的版别中则没有此功用。
- Server=myServerAddress;Port=-1;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
6、修正默许的指令超时时刻
运用这条修正衔接的默许指令超时时刻。留意:此条不会影响你在独自指令目标上设置的超时时刻。
此条只对Connector/NET 5.1.4 及以上的版别有用.
-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word;defaultcommandtimeout=20;
7、修正衔接偿试时刻
运用这条修正在停止重试和接纳过错的等待时刻(以秒为单位)
-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word;ConnectionTimeout=5;
8、Inactivating prepared statements
Use this one to instruct the provider to ignore any command prepare statements and prevent corruption issues with server side prepared statements.
此选项被加入到Connector/NET的5.0.3版和1.0.9版。
-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word;IgnorePrepare=true;
9、特别的TCP/IP端口衔接
这条句子修正衔接的端口。
默许端口是3306。此参数会被Unix疏忽。
-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word;Port=3306;
10、特别网络协议
这条句子修正用哪种协议进行衔接。
假如没有特别阐明,"socket"是默许的值。"tcp"是与"socket"相同含义的。"pipe"是运用命名管道衔接,"unix"是运用 unix socket衔接,"memory"是运用MySQL的同享内存。
- Server=myServerAddress;Database=myDataBase;Uid=myUsername;Pwd=myPassword;Protocol=socket;
11、特别字符集的衔接
这个句子指出以使种字符串编码发送到服务器上的查询句子。
留意:查询成果依然是以反回数据的格局传送。
0
- Server=myServerAddress;Port=1234;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
12、修正同享内存名
此句子用来修正用来通讯的同享内存称号。
阐明:此句子只有当衔接协议设置为"memory"时才有用。
1
- Server=myServerAddress;Port=1234;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
MySQL衔接字符串:MySQLConnection (.NET)衔接办法
1、eInfoDesigns.dbProvider
2
- Server=myServerAddress;Port=1234;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
SevenObjects MySQLClient (.NET)衔接办法
1、规范衔接
3
- Server=myServerAddress;Port=1234;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
Core Labs MySQLDirect (.NET)衔接办法
1、规范衔接
4
- Server=myServerAddress;Port=1234;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
MySQL衔接字符串:MySQLDriverCS (.NET)衔接办法
1、规范衔接
5
- Server=myServerAddress;Port=1234;Database=myDataBase;Uid=myUsername;Pwd=myPassword;
以上的相关内容便是对MySQL衔接字符串的介绍,望你能有所收成。
【修改引荐】
- MySQL数据库备份基础知识汇总
- MySQL数据类型中DECIMAL的效果和用法
- MySQL双向仿制技能经典版
- 处理MySQL拜访权限设置的两种办法
- 在.NET拜访MySQL数据库经历总结
知优网 » MySQL衔接字符串中的几个重要过程(mysql连接字符串的方法)